Death Knights, simply because Demon Hunters are hyper-fixated on one particular enemy and target.
This is the biggest problem with the Demon Hunter as a concept.
“I gave up everything to destroy the Legion!”
“Okay, cool, but like… that was last season. Now we’re fighting water snakes and giant fish monsters.”
Sure, the Death Knight does have specific connotations tying it to the Scourge and Undeath, but it’s still a general enough idea that it doesn’t immediately beg the question, “why are you here again?” It’s the generic dark knight archetype - it slots into basically any place where you need remorseless amoral violence flavored with dark magic. It’s not the “Scourge Knight” - it’s the Death Knight.
Trusted suppliers of all-purpose death.
The Demon Hunter has too strong of an identity. Damning yourself to fight demons is pretty rad… until demons aren’t the problem. And, even if their powers are generically functional, you can’t get away from the concept. Perhaps if the name wasn’t so limiting it’d be better, but it doesn’t change the nature of their origins and purpose.

They were both created to fight the burning legion…
2nd gen death knights and 3rd gen were part of arthas/nerzuls plan to rebel against the dread lords aka burning legion and that’s why arthas wanted to kill the living and make a single army under his command.
Dk pros:
- Anti magic tools / spells
- Require no food/sustenance
- Weapons drain souls
- Generally made stronger than mortal self
- Can raise the dead they slaughter to re-supply ranks
- Only the strong in life are chosen to be resurrected as a dk
- Have a floating citadel to move armies
Dh pros:
- Anti magic resistance due to tattoos
- Skin is hard as armor
- Super human speed/str
- Enhanced sight and it would be almost impossible to get a jump on one
- Fel magic is chaotic and will cut through magic resistances
- Weapons feed on souls
- only the strongest among them survive to be demon hunters.
- Have an army of naga and broken to assist
- Have a literal space ship to travel and nuke
- Can transform to Demi god like beings for short durations
- Some of them have proven to be immortal like illidan.
They are both shock troop like organizations, but if I would choose between the two to handle a situation, it would be demon hunters all day long.
